How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South Charlotte?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| South Charlotte Studio Apartments | $1,510 | $890 | $2,644 |
| South Charlotte 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,596 | $874 | $4,816 |
South Charlotte 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,014 | $925 | $10,000+ |
| South Charlotte 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,691 | $1,275 | $10,000+ |
| South Charlotte 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,263 | $2,510 | $10,000+ |
